Nikki Haley Catches Ron DeSantis, Ties for Second Place in New Hampshire

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is is now tied for second place with former South Carolina Gov. Nikki Haley in New Hampshire, in keeping with a latest NMB Research ballot.
As is according to different surveys, former President Donald Trump is dominating the GOP main in the Granite State, up 37 factors with 47 p.c assist.
Haley has caught up with DeSantis, as each presidential hopefuls now tie for second place with ten p.c assist every.

To add to DeSantis’s issues, each anti-woke businessman Vivek Ramaswamy and former New Jersey Gov. Chris Christie are simply two factors behind, with eight p.c assist every. No different candidate listed obtained over 5 p.c assist.
The survey was taken August 25-31, 2023, amongst 800 doubtless Republican presidential main voters in New Hampshire. It has a +/- 3.46 p.c margin of error:

DeSantis’s failure to see a lift in the polls in states similar to New Hampshire comes although his marketing campaign, in addition to the pro-DeSantis Super PAC, are focusing totally on the primary three states — New Hampshire, South Carolina, and Iowa.

“We want to reinvest in the first three,” Never Back Down spokesperson Erin Perrine informed NBC News amid experiences that the PAC has ceased door-knocking operations in Super Tuesday states.
“We see real opportunities in the first three. The first three are going to set the conditions for the March states,” Perrine added.
Tuesday’s RealClearPolitics (RCP) common showed Trump up by a mean of 31 factors in the Granite State.
